db2sqlstate中英文
在数据库管理领域,DB2是IBM推出的一款关系型数据库管理系统,广泛应用于企业级的数据存储和管理。当我们在使用DB2时,难免会遇到各种错误,这些错误通常会以特定的代码形式呈现,其中就包括了SQLSTATE。SQLSTATE是SQL标准定义的一个五位数字或字母的代码,用于标识在执行SQL语句时遇到的问题。本文将深入探讨DB2中的SQLSTATE,以及如何利用提供的"db2sqlstate"资源来理解和解决这些问题。 SQLSTATE是SQL标准的一部分,它提供了一种标准化的方式来表示数据库操作中的错误和异常。每个SQLSTATE代码由五个字符组成,前两位表示类别,中间一位表示子类,后两位表示具体的错误或异常。例如,'23505'通常表示违反唯一性约束,而'42601'则表示语法错误。 DB2中,当你遇到一个错误时,系统会返回一个包含SQLCODE(一个整数值)和SQLSTATE的错误消息。SQLCODE是错误的编号,而SQLSTATE则提供了更具体的错误类型信息。通过理解SQLSTATE,你可以快速定位问题所在,并找到相应的解决方案。 在提供的资源中,"db2sqlstate.txt"文件很可能是DB2官方提供的SQLSTATE代码及其英文解释的列表。这个文件可能包含了每个SQLSTATE对应的错误描述、可能的原因以及建议的解决步骤。这对于DBA(数据库管理员)和开发人员来说是非常有价值的参考工具,因为它能帮助他们迅速理解并解决遇到的问题。 另一方面,"db2sqlstate中文.txt"则是同样的信息,但是以中文形式呈现。这对中国用户尤其有帮助,因为中文文档可以避免因语言障碍导致的误解,使得问题的排查更加顺畅。 在实际工作中,当DB2报错时,首先查看SQLSTATE,然后在这些文本文件中查找对应的解释,就可以了解错误的详细含义。例如,如果你遇到SQLSTATE '08001',这意味着连接失败,可能的原因包括网络问题、数据库服务器未运行等。根据文件中的描述,你可以检查网络连接,确认数据库服务的状态,甚至调整DB2配置来解决问题。 熟悉和掌握DB2的SQLSTATE对于优化数据库操作和提升问题解决效率至关重要。通过阅读"db2sqlstate.txt"和"db2sqlstate中文.txt",你可以建立一个强大的故障排除库,从而在面对各种DB2错误时更加从容不迫。这两个文件是DB2用户必备的参考资料,它们将帮助你更好地理解和处理DB2环境中可能出现的各种异常情况。
- 1
- apophis04112012-07-27需要的时候查查,挺方便的。好
- 粉丝: 0
- 资源: 6
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助